Current State of Cryptocurrency Regulations

The regulatory environment surrounding cryptocurrencies varies significantly across different countries. In the United States, for instance, the rise of cryptocurrencies has prompted various federal and state agencies to take action. The ong>U.S.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C)ong> has worked to define and enforce regulations to ensure investor protection. The complexity of these regulations can often leave cryptocurrency users confused and uncertain about what is legal and what is not.

  • ong>SEC Guidelines:ong> The SEC classifies certain cryptocurrencies as securities, subjecting them to regulations akin to those governing traditional stocks.
  • ong>FinCEN Compliance:ong> Crypto exchanges are required to register as money services businesses and comply with ong>anti-money laundering (AML)ong> laws.

Why Compliance is Essential

Compliance with regulations is not just a legal requirement; it serves multiple purposes:

  • ong>Protection Against Fraud:ong> Adhering to regulations helps shield investors from scams and fraudulent schemes.
  • ong>Market Stability:ong> Regulations can lead to a more stable and trustworthy market, which attracts institutional investors.
  • ong>Improved Public Confidence:ong> Transparency in operations fosters confidence among users, crucial for the ong/”>long-term success of cryptocurrencies.

Challenges in the Regulatory Landscape

Despite the importance of compliance, several challenges persist in the regulatory domain:

  • ong>Lack of Clarity:ong> Many regulations remain ambiguous, making it difficult for companies to navigate the legal landscape.
  • ong>International Disparities:ong> Cryptocurrency regulations differ significantly across borders, complicating compliance for multinational operations.
  • ong>Technological Evolution:ong> As blockchain technology evolves, regulatory frameworks struggle to keep pace.

The Impact of Regulation on Cryptocurrency Innovation

While regulations aim to protect investors and the market, they can also stifle innovation. For example, overly stringent regulations may deter startups from entering the space, limiting new ideas and technological advancements. It’s essential, therefore, for regulators to strike a balance between protection and fostering innovation.

Future of Cryptocurrency Regulations

Looking ahead, we can expect the regulatory environment for cryptocurrencies to continue evolving:

  • ong>Increased Collaboration:ong> Governments and industry stakeholders will need to collaborate to design regulations that protect users while promoting innovation.
  • ong>Focus on Security:ong> Expect efforts to enhance ong>blockchain security standards (tiêu chuẩn an ninh blockchain)ong> as cybersecurity threats grow.
  • ong>Global Standards:ong> The need for international standards will become more pressing to facilitate cross-border transactions.

Examples of Successful Compliance Strategies

Many companies are already implementing strategies to comply effectively with regulations:

  • ong>Automated Compliance Tools:ong> Tools that monitor transactions can help companies adhere to AML requirements.
  • ong>Regular Audits:ong> Conducting regular audits ensures that companies remain compliant with changing regulations.
  • ong>Education Initiatives:ong> Many firms are investing in training employees to understand compliance issues better.
